**Crash Report Pipeline — Triage Basics**

When a Flintley mobile crash report fails to appear in the Quarrel dashboard, first check the ingest queue lag metric. If lag exceeds ten minutes, the symbolication workers are likely backed up; restarting them clears most stalls. Do not re-upload dSYM bundles manually, as duplicates confuse the dedupe stage. For symbolication failures tied to a specific release, escalate to the Pipelines rotation. The full triage checklist lives on the internal page below.

runbook for yahog-yagaf: https://superset.nelvrogrid.test/deploy/issue/issue/secrets/view/spaces/pages/2e36c109983dc36bf722670c

Vault for the Cartoweave tile-cache credentials is locked after three failed attempts. Cache invalidation jobs are paused until restored. Do not rotate keys manually — it desyncs the render nodes. Unlock via the admin shell; it will prompt once. Enter the recovery passphrase that follows.

recovery phrase for tafop-fawep: zorwyn-ulaox

Context: we are splitting the `users` module out of the Branwick monolith into the standalone Usercore service. During the cutover both deployments read the same `.env`. Review scope: only variables below cross the trust boundary.

- `USERCORE_BASE_URL` — internal only, no TLS termination change.
- `USERCORE_SYNC_MODE` — set to `shadow` until parity sign-off.
- `USERCORE_TIMEOUT_MS` — 2500, do not raise.

Token rotation is quarterly; monolith and Usercore must rotate together. The shared service credential is set on the next line.

secret setting of bagag-kajof: RELAY_SECRET8=d9a517d5

### Step 4 — Enabling the Nightly Reindex

Welcome aboard. The Searchwright reindex job runs nightly and rebuilds the catalog index from the primary store, not the replicas — please never point it elsewhere. It writes to a shadow index, then swaps aliases atomically, so searches stay live throughout. Confirm the swap log shows success before closing your shift. Configure the job with the following values.

service settings:
FRAMIR_LOG_LEVEL=debug
FRAMIR_METRICS_HOST=metrics.framir.tolvaqcorp.corp
FRAMIR_POOL_SIZE=16